What are the Friends of AASL?
The Friends of AASL program was created to ensure excellence in service to the profession and to support growth and viability in the future. The purpose of the funds is to provide additional financial support for AASL programs and initiatives that enhance the association's mission and goals. This additional funding is designed to apply to initiatives that go above and beyond traditional membership services and support the new strategic plan. Friends of AASL can be individuals or institutions whose interests include supporting the school library media profession and advocating for its place in education.
